Uniontown waltzed into their matchup on Saturday with two straight wins... but they left with three. They came within a single set of losing the streak, but they secured a 2-1 W against the Central Heights Vikings.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est win the Eagles have posted since September 16th.

It was an exciting match in which no team won back-to-back sets, but at the end of the day Uniontown got the one that really mattered.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-23, 21-25, 26-24.

Despite the defeat, Central Heights saw an underclassman step up: freshman Sophee Lankard had ten digs and five aces. Those five aces set a new season-high mark for Lankard.

Uniontown's victory bumped their record up to 10-16-1. As for Central Heights, their loss ended a six-match streak of away wins and brought them to 10-15.

Coincidentally, Uniontown and Central Heights will both be playing Southern Coffey County the next time they take the court. The Vikings will head out to face the Titans at 12:30 p.m. on Saturday, while the Eagles will play them later in the day, at 7:00 p.m.
